    Sugestion: Gamepad configuration

    Hi, as a PS3 player I'd like to suggest the option to assign sprint/mount/pet to the buttons 'L3' and/or 'R3'.

    And I'd like to ask if there's any plan to change the targeting system for gamepads, because playing as a conjurer is almost impossible on PS3, or maybe I don't know how to use the targeting system for gamepads, in this case, I'd like to see a tutorial about it.

    My sugestion would be: pressing up in the D-pad activates the ally tageting, left/right in the D-pad cycle between allys/NPCs/pets/mount (anything but enemies). Pressing down on the D-pad activate the enemy targeting system (the default targeting system for most classes except conjurer), pressing left/right in the D-pad cycles between the enemies.

    Take a look in your config settings. You can make custom filters that you trigger by hitting L1 + a face button. So you can have up to 4 filters that are for enemies only, allies only, etc. If you do this, make sure to turn off the auto-filter, the one that changes your target settings based on if your weapon is drawn or not. It will overwrite custom filters.

    If you haven't partied yet, up and down cycles through party members.
